Bigme's new HiBreak Plus smartphone combines Android functionality with E Ink Kaleido 3 color display technology, offering a unique paper-like viewing experience with exceptional battery life at a $249 price point.
Bigme has unveiled its latest smartphone innovation with the HiBreak Plus, a budget Android device that stands out from the crowded smartphone market through its use of E Ink Kaleido 3 color display technology. Priced at $249 (marked down from $299) and scheduled to ship April 20, this device represents a fascinating intersection between traditional smartphone functionality and eReader technology.
E Ink Technology in a Smartphone Form Factor
The most distinctive feature of the HiBreak Plus is undoubtedly its 6.13-inch E Ink Kaleido 3 color display. This technology combines a standard E Ink greyscale display with an additional color filter layer, enabling the phone to display up to 4,096 colors. The display offers 150 pixels per inch for color content and 300 ppi for greyscale, providing a paper-like reading experience that's easy on the eyes.
Unlike conventional smartphone displays that emit light directly toward the user, E Ink technology relies on ambient light reflection, similar to how paper works. This approach offers several advantages:
- Exceptional outdoor visibility: The display remains perfectly readable even in bright sunlight
- Reduced eye strain: No blue light emission means less fatigue during extended use
- Extended battery life: E Ink displays consume power only when the screen content changes
The phone includes a frontlight with 36 brightness levels, allowing users to illuminate the display from the side when reading in dim or dark environments. This lighting approach maintains the paper-like quality while providing necessary visibility.
Performance and Specifications
While the HiBreak Plus prioritizes its unique display technology, it still delivers adequate performance for everyday tasks. The device features:
- Processor: Unspecified octa-core processor
- Memory: 4GB RAM
- Storage: 64GB internal storage
- Battery: 4,500 mAh capacity
- Operating System: Android 14-based with Google Play Store support
These specifications position the HiBreak Plus as a budget-friendly option rather than a flagship competitor. The 4GB RAM and 64GB storage configuration is modest by modern smartphone standards, but appropriate for a device targeting users who prioritize reading and basic functionality over gaming or intensive multitasking.
Design and Form Factor
The HiBreak Plus maintains the same physical design and 6.13-inch screen size as its predecessor, the HiBreak Pro. However, it distinguishes itself through several key differences:
- Color display: Replaces the HiBreak Pro's black and white screen
- Reduced memory: 4GB RAM compared to the Pro's 8GB
- Smaller storage: 64GB versus 256GB on the Pro model
- Lower price point: $249 compared to the Pro's higher price
This positioning suggests Bigme is targeting budget-conscious consumers who want the benefits of E Ink technology without the premium price tag of the Pro model.
Real-World Performance Considerations
Based on experience with Kaleido 3 displays, users should have realistic expectations about the visual experience. The technology has some inherent limitations:
- Color reproduction: Colors appear noticeably duller compared to LCD or OLED displays
- Pixelation: Color content can look slightly pixelated due to the filter layer
- Ghosting: Higher refresh rates can leave remnants of previous images, creating a messy appearance during video playback or scrolling
However, these limitations are often acceptable given the display's primary strengths. The device excels at:
- Reading e-books and documents: The paper-like appearance reduces eye strain
- Outdoor use: Perfect readability in direct sunlight
- Battery conservation: Minimal power consumption for static content
Interestingly, the suboptimal performance with high-motion graphics could be considered a feature for users seeking to reduce screen time and digital distractions.
Connectivity and Additional Features
The HiBreak Plus includes practical features for everyday use:
- Dual SIM support for 4G LTE networks
- GPS functionality for navigation and location services
- Fingerprint sensor integrated into the power button for security
- Optional accessory pack including a case and capacitive stylus
The inclusion of dual SIM support is particularly noteworthy, as it allows users to maintain separate personal and work numbers or use local SIM cards when traveling internationally.
